Items To Avoid Putting in Your Garbage Disposal

Thick substances, starches, and strong foods are harder or impossible for your disposal to break down. As a result, you could have a major plumbing problem on your hands if you put them in your garbage disposal. Avoid throwing in the following:

  • Food Scraps that can clog garbage dispsal - Roto-Rooter Jackson TNBanana skins
  • Cigarette butts
  • Coffee grounds
  • Corn husks
  • Fibrous foods
  • Onion skins
  • Potato peels

Keep small items away for your disposal, as they can accidentally fall in and create a big issue if your system is active. However, you can quickly shut it off with the breaker box switch or by flipping the switch underneath.

Turn on Cold Water With Your Disposal

You'll need to run cold water with your disposal every time you use it. Cold water helps bring food scraps and waste down the drain and breaks down solids more easily. Avoid using hot water, as it can turn greases and oils into thick liquids that cause clogs.

Keep Your Garbage Disposal Clean

Clean Garbage Disposal with ice - Roto-Rooter, Jackson TNIt's easy to keep up with garbage disposal maintenance and eliminate odors by grinding up ice cubes with vinegar and baking soda. You can also try using rock salt instead of harsh chemicals to clear away the first layer of grime.

You also can keep your kitchen smelling fresh by grinding up citrus peels and warm water. Lemons and limes have strong citric acid, kill bacteria, and can ward off any unpleasant odors.

These natural solutions are much safer than harsh cleaning chemicals.
